Asbestos and Its Risks in Louisiana
Historically, lots of industries in Louisiana, consisting of shipbuilding, oil refining, and production, used asbestos for its insulation homes and resistance to heat and chemicals. While reliable, the risks of asbestos exposure ended up being progressively apparent, leading to stricter regulations and a surge in litigation by impacted individuals.

Louisiana’s legal system supplies a path for people seeking compensation for asbestos-related injuries. The litigation procedure can be complex and lengthy, often requiring comprehensive paperwork and legal assistance. Below is a simplified summary of the stages associated with the asbestos litigation process:
Stage in LitigationDescriptionInitial ConsultationMeeting a qualified attorney to talk about prospective claims and collect necessary info.ExaminationAn extensive examination is conducted involving medical records, work history, and exposure proof.Filing a ClaimThe attorney submits a lawsuit in the appropriate jurisdiction, specifying the nature of the claim and evidence.Discovery ProcessBoth celebrations collect and exchange evidence, including depositions and documents pertinent to the case.TrialIf no settlement is reached, the case may go to trial where evidence exists before a judge or jury.Settlement NegotiationLots of asbestos claims are solved through settlements before reaching trial, intending to speed up compensation.Important Statutes and Regulations
In Louisiana, people seeking compensation for asbestos exposure must stick to legal statutes such as:
Statute of Limitations: Louisiana law generally needs that injury claims be submitted within one year from the date of ending up being conscious of the injury. For wrongful death claims, the timeline might vary, underscoring the requirement for timely legal action.
Louisiana Asbestos Awareness Program: This state effort aims to educate the general public and workers about the risks of asbestos, encouraging preventive steps and accountable handling.

Use of Trust Funds
Many companies that traditionally utilized asbestos have actually developed personal bankruptcy trust funds to compensate victims. In Louisiana, claimants often pursue these funds as part of their claim, alongside standard litigation paths.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: What proof is required to file an asbestos claim in Louisiana?A: Claimants require medical documentation showing their asbestos-related disease, evidence of exposure (such as work history), and any pertinent documents connecting their condition to specific asbestos usage.
Q: How long does it take to resolve an asbestos claim?A: The timeline differs depending on the case complexity. Some claims settle within months, while others may take years, particularly if they continue to trial.
Q: Can I sue on behalf of a deceased relative?A: Yes, Louisiana law enables household members to file wrongful death claims if the deceased specific suffered from an Asbestos Exposure In Louisiana-related disease.
Q: Are there any expenses connected with hiring an asbestos attorney?A: Many asbestos attorneys deal with a contingency fee basis, meaning they only make money if you win compensation. This incentivizes them to provide the very best possible result.
